Since its debut in 1992, Money Matters was created to deliver objective and timely financial advice on WSB, Atlanta's legendary, award-winning news/talk radio station. Now, in addition to airing weekly on WSB, Money Matters is available as a podcast, tailor-made for both modern retirees and those still in the planning stages. Q: Are backdoor Roth IRA contributions going away due to the tax bill passed this summer?
No, the backdoor conversion is not going away due to the recent tax bill.
Backdoor Roths, Target Date Funds, and Real-Life Decisions: Money Matters Breaks It Down
Q: Should I move a portion into bonds when I get ready to make withdrawals from my 401k retirement money that is in a 2020 target date retirement fund?
No, because you cannot choose the exact source from which money is withdrawn in a target date fund. Withdrawals will come proportionally from all assets.

Frequently Asked Questions About Money Matters With Wes Moss

What is Money Matters With Wes Moss about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The podcast presents a wide array of discussions centered on financial planning, retirement strategies, and investment insights, particularly targeting individuals preparing for retirement or seeking to improve their financial literacy. Episodes frequently explore timely financial news and dissect complex topics ranging from economic trends and market fluctuations to specific investment strategies like 401(k) plans and private equity opportunities. Hosts Wes Moss and his co-hosts bring a practical, jargon-free approach to financial discussions, aiming to empower listeners with actionable advice and relatable anecdotes, thereby enhancing their financial decision-making skills.
